Topic: 727 Transmission rear mount bolt hole stripped
Replies: 10
Views: 6089

Re: 727 Transmission rear mount bolt hole stripped

I did this years ago on my 727 for the same reason, I bought a helicoil kit for the right Unified size (can't remember offhand but could try to look ifneeded). It worked perfectly and was not difficult, I never had any issues
